- 博客(7)
- 资源 (5)
- 收藏
- 关注
原创 浅谈单例模式
###随笔—单例模式 什么是单例模式 保证一个类只创建一个实例,并提供一个访问它的全局访问点。 特点: 1、这个类只能有一个实例 2、必须自行创建这个实例 3、它必须自行向系统提供这个实例 饿汉式 public final class Singleton { private static Singleton instance = new Singleton(); private Singleton(){} public static Singleton getInstance(
2020-07-08 20:42:13 155
原创 随笔------浅谈对string的理解
String对象是java中使用比较频繁的一个对象类型,也是我们通常在面试中经常被面试官问到的内容,在极客时间学习了java性能调优实战模块,特写此文章,用于记录自己学习的内容已经对String的理解。 这三个输出语句的输出结果是什么,首先先了解一下String的存储原理。 String的存储原理 在java6以及之前的版本中,String的存储对象主要是通过char数组进行封装进行存储的,另外...
2019-06-03 14:45:29 310
原创 idea导出maven项目中的依赖文件
idea导出maven项目中的依赖文件 在平时的开发中,我们有时候需要将项目中的相关依赖导出,idea工具提供了这样的功能,方便我们将文件中的依赖文件导出到指定的文件路径下 如上图所示点击按钮处 输入命令并且指定文件输出的路径,如图中输出的路径是当前目录下的lib文件夹 回车执行命令即可,等运行完毕就能看到对应的文件夹了。 ...
2019-06-01 16:12:43 1630 2
原创 HBase的一些高级特性
HBase过滤器 1.基于行的过滤器 名称 说明 PrefixFilter 行的前缀匹配 PageFilter 基于行的分页 2.基于列的过滤器 名称 说明 ColumnPrefixFilter 列前缀匹配 FirstKeyOnlyFilter 只返回每一行的第一列 3.基于单元值的过滤器 名称 说明 KeyOnlyFilter 返...
2018-12-20 15:42:38 457
原创 HBase学习记录(基础篇)
HBase是什么 HBase是一个分布式的、面向列的开源数据库,它是Apache的Hadoop的子项目,不同于一般的关系型数据库,它是一个适合于非结构化数据存储的数据库,此外HBase是基于列存储的而不是基于行的。 HBase的特点 1.海量的数据存储 HBase的单表可以有百亿行,百万列,数据矩阵横向和纵向这两个维度所支持的数据量都非常的具有弹性 2.面向列 HBase是面向列的存储和权限控制...
2018-12-18 13:47:07 207
原创 spring hadoop项目搭建
spring hadoop工程的建立: 环境准备: 1)hadoop伪分布式环境搭建 这个环境搭建网上教程都比较多,就不在讨论了 2)开发工具使用idea(强烈推荐这款开发工具,相当的智能),新建maven项目。 直接下一步后填写对应的工程名称和存放位置点击Finish完成等待工程创建即可。此外需要注意环境需要安装jdk和maven,jdk要求版本是1.8以上。 3)打开pom...
2018-12-06 22:21:58 257
原创 Hadoop分布式集群搭建过程和踩过的坑
大数据程序员新手一枚,最近做一个自动化部署的功能,部署的的是hdfs,hbase等大数据生态圈的组件,因为项目的集群上做测试的话容易破坏现有的环境,借着服务器的空闲自己弄了一套简单的Hadoop环境,踩了几个坑,特记录一下。 第一部分:准备搭建hdfs的虚拟机并且配置相应的环境。 第二部分:解压安装文件,修改配置文件,分发到各个主机节点上。 第三部分:启动hadoop集群环境,并检测是启动成...
2018-12-05 17:50:48 425
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人